Image: Is Mayweather Jr. a cherry picker?By Dominic Sauboorah: Floyd Mayweather is without a doubt one of the best fighters pound for pound in the world today. He’s fought some top opponents such as Oscar De La Hoya, Diego Corrales, Jose Luis Castillo and many others.

Nevertheless in every fight that Floyd Mayweather has gone into he has always been the overwhelming favourite, thereby suggesting that Mayweather has never gone into a fight whereby the public believe that there is a good chance that he could lose.

Over the years Floyd Mayweather has proven that he’s a unique fighter that’s very hard to beat. His solid defence and precise counter punching make him a nightmare for most fighters; however pound for pound contenders might beg to differ. Personally I believe that if Floyd Mayweather were to fight Sergio Martinez then of course Mayweather would be the favourite, however not an overwhelming one. Sergio Martinez has a very stiff and sharp jab. He also throws a tremendous straight right hand, a shot which Mayweather has had trouble with in the past. Sergio Martinez is more powerful than Mayweather and is also very hard to hit, like Mayweather, but nevertheless if he were to fight Martinez then I believe that Mayweather could be able to get a win, however it wouldn’t be easy at all. Even Manny Pacquiao could give Floyd Mayweather problems, considering the fact that Pacquiao’s an awkward south paw that throws hard punches from bizarre angles. Again Mayweather would be the favourite going into the bout, but it would be a tough night’s work nonetheless.

Floyd Mayweather is a talented boxer who has fought some great names. Nevertheless he considers himself “the best” without beating pound for pound contenders such as Manny Pacquiao and Sergio Martinez. Two tough opponents and if he were to beat them his legacy would be sealed and he’d be recognized as one of the greatest of all time. His refusal to fight these guys however is tarnishing his career because Floyd Mayweather claims not to be “all bark and no bite” yet that is exactly what he is showing to be. He even said that he could beat Sergio Martinez and Manny Pacquiao without actually doing so. I really do hope that Floyd Mayweather fights at least one of these guys, but if I’m honest I really can’t see that happening.
